Summary

An album amicorum, also known as a "friendship album," is a type of book that was popular in the 16th and 17th centuries, in which people would record their personal thoughts and experiences, as well as the names and contact information of their friends and acquaintances. These albums were often kept as keepsakes and were used as a way to stay in touch with friends and to record memories of important events and experiences.
